[Alpha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Kim Jisun] Hyundai Motor, which marks the 100th day of its certified used car business, will expand its sales target to electric vehicles starting this year and start targeting used car markets in earnest.

According to Hyundai Motor on the 5th, the number of certified used cars sold stood at 1,057 units as of the 1st of this month, the 100th day since it started its business in October last year.

A total of 1,555 vehicles were sold, including those that were auctioned off because they failed to meet Hyundai Motor's certification standards and those from other brands that were bought and sold back from consumers.

Hyundai Motor plans to focus on improving its business feasibility with its used car business target of 15,000 units this year.
